About the CMOS image sensor
• When continuously shooting a bright
light source such as a spotlight, the color
filter of the CMOS image sensor may
become deteriorated and this may cause
discoloration. Even when changing the
fixed shooting direction after continuously
shooting a spotlight for a certain period, the
discoloration may remain.

Cleaning of the dome cover
Use lens cleaning paper (used to clean camera
or spectacles lenses) to remove any dirt on the
dome cover. If dust or the like is adhered at this
time, the dome cover may get scratched. We
recommend rinsing for stubborn stains. The mark
of light-shielding parts left inside the dome or dirt
on the dome cover may influence the reflection
of infrared rays. Therefore, likewise remove those
marks and dirt using cleaning paper.

Effects on images and image quality
Under the following conditions, image quality may
deteriorate or images may become difficult to see.
• When there are raindrops on the dome cover
due to wind during rainfall.
• When there is snow on the dome cover due
to wind during snowfall. (varies depending on
the amount and quality of snowfall).
• When the dome cover is dirty due to dust in
the air or vehicle exhaust.
